How do behavioral biases affect stress responses in today's fast-paced world? GUEST: Great question. Our cognitive shortcuts, or biases, can sometimes lead to poor decisions and increased stress. For instance, we might overestimate our ability to handle multiple tasks, which can result in burnout.
